Government launches Immigration Facilitation Scheme for Invited Persons

The Government has launched today (March 18) the Immigration Facilitation Scheme for Invited Persons to provide more convenient immigration arrangements for invited persons from the Association of Southeast Asian Nations (ASEAN) countries, in order to promote economic and trade exchanges and cultural co-operation between Hong Kong and ASEAN.

Currently, frequent travellers to Hong Kong can apply for self-service immigration clearance. Among the 10 ASEAN countries, visitors from Cambodia, Laos, Myanmar and Vietnam need a visa for visiting Hong Kong. Under the Scheme, relevant policy bureaux/departments will actively invite ASEAN nationals who are able to make considerable contributions to Hong Kong's economic development or who have been invited to attend important events in Hong Kong to enjoy the facilitation. The Immigration Department (ImmD) will provide one-stop processing of relevant applications from invited persons through an electronic platform, relax the application criteria for self-service immigration clearance and simplify the information required for visa applications.

A Government spokesman said, "ASEAN and Hong Kong have a long-standing relationship, and it is Hong Kong's second largest trading partner. We attach great importance to the co-operation with ASEAN countries. Under the Scheme, invited persons can enjoy self-service immigration clearance services at the control points of Hong Kong, greatly enhancing clearance efficiency and experience. Through the Scheme, we would like to actively provide more facilitation for ASEAN's business leaders and those in other fields to visit Hong Kong, so as to promote multifaceted exchanges and create mutual benefits and win-win outcomes."

While upholding effective immigration control, the Government is committed to actively attracting talent from all over the world to Hong Kong and facilitating business. In recent years, the Government has announced a series of ASEAN-specific visa facilitation measures. Following the relaxation of the criteria for Vietnamese for multiple-entry visas for travel and business announced in 2023, the 2024 Policy Address also relaxed the criteria for nationals of Cambodia, Laos and Myanmar applying for multiple-entry visas and extended the validity period of the multiple-entry visas from two years to three years. To provide facilitation to group visitors from these ASEAN countries, the ImmD has also introduced a fast-track arrangement for visit visa applications submitted via local travel agents.

The Immigration Facilitation Scheme for Invited Persons will help enhance Hong Kong's image and status in ASEAN and further deepen the ties between Hong Kong and ASEAN. For details of the Scheme, please visit website of the ImmD (www.immd.gov.hk/eng/invitedpersons.html).

HKETO holds spring reception in Tokyo to celebrate arrival of spring and flower blossom season

Some 500 guests attended a spring reception in Tokyo, Japan, today (March 19), organised by the Hong Kong Economic and Trade Office (Tokyo), to celebrate the arrival of spring and the flower blossom season.

Speaking to guests from various sectors including Japanese political and business circles, academia, media and community groups, the Principal Hong Kong Economic and Trade Representative (Tokyo), Miss Winsome Au, said that Hong Kong and Japan have strengthened economic and trade relations, flourished through collaborations on different fronts, and made shared achievements together in the past year.

She noted that Hong Kong was the fifth-largest inbound tourist source market for Japan, reaching more than 2.68 million tourists for 2024, and remained the second-largest export market for Japanese agricultural, forestry and fishery products in the year.

"With direct connections to 15 airports in Japan, and soon 18, we are confident that our people-to-people exchanges will continue to grow," Miss Au added.

On the business front, she noted that over 1 430 Japanese companies operate in Hong Kong, making them the largest group from overseas. Notably, Invest Hong Kong has attracted over 500 enterprises outside Hong Kong to set up in the city in 2024, with more renowned Japanese brands expanding their presence.

She also updated the guests of the latest developments of Hong Kong, and shared with them the Hong Kong Special Administrative Region Government's measures to fast-track Hong Kong's economy through reform and innovation in the 2025-26 Budget and the 2024 Policy Address.

The spring reception was organised by the Hong Kong Economic and Trade Office (Tokyo), and supported by Invest Hong Kong, the Hong Kong Trade Development Council and the Hong Kong Tourism Board.
